16 K to Celcius – Full Calculation Guide

16 kelvin (K) equals -257.15 degrees Celsius (°C).

Kelvin and Celsius scales are related by a fixed offset. To convert kelvin to celsius, subtract 273.15 from the kelvin temperature. Since 16 K is much colder than freezing point of water, the Celsius result is a large negative number.

Conversion Formula

The formula to convert kelvin (K) to celcius (°C) is:

°C = K – 273.15

This formula works because kelvin scale starts at absolute zero, which is -273.15°C. The difference between kelvin and celsius temperatures is always 273.15 units. To find the celsius value, subtract 273.15 from the kelvin temperature.

Example: Convert 16 K to °C:

  • Start with 16 kelvin
  • Subtract 273.15: 16 – 273.15 = -257.15
  • So, 16 K = -257.15 °C

Conversion Definitions

K (Kelvin): Kelvin is the SI unit of temperature measurement used in scientific fields. It starts at absolute zero, the lowest possible temperature where particles have minimal energy. The kelvin scale has no negative numbers and increments equal to degrees celsius.

Celcius (Celsius): Celsius is a temperature scale used worldwide for daily weather and scientific measurements. It defines 0°C as water freezing point and 100°C as boiling point at sea level. Celsius degrees represent increments of temperature relative to these reference points.

Conversion FAQs

Why does 16 kelvin equal a negative celsius value?

Because the kelvin scale starts at absolute zero which is -273.15°C, any kelvin temperature below 273.15 will become negative when converted to celsius. Since 16 is well below 273.15, subtracting 273.15 results in a negative celsius temperature.

Is kelvin or celsius better for measuring cold temperatures?

Kelvin is preferred in physics and engineering because it starts at absolute zero and avoids negative values. Celsius is more practical for daily use because it relates to water freezing and boiling points. For very low temperatures like 16 K, kelvin gives a clearer absolute scale.

Can I convert celsius back to kelvin? How?

Yes, converting celsius to kelvin is simple by adding 273.15 to the celsius value. For example, a temperature of -257.15°C converts back to 16 K by adding 273.15. This inverse operation reverses the subtraction used in the kelvin to celsius conversion.

What happens if I enter a negative kelvin value in the conversion tool?

Negative kelvin values are physically meaningless because kelvin cannot be less than absolute zero. The tool will compute the result mathematically, but the value doesn’t represent a valid temperature. Always use kelvin values above zero for real-world contexts.

Why is the conversion formula a simple subtraction?

The kelvin and celsius scales have the same incremental size, differing only by their zero points. Kelvin zero is at absolute zero, celsius zero at water freezing point. Subtracting 273.15 shifts the kelvin scale down to match celsius zero, making the formula straightforward.
